簡體   English   中英

添加UICollectionView后,iOS 9中的自定義鍵盤崩潰

[英]Custom Keyboard in iOS 9 crashes after adding an UICollectionView

我的自定義鍵盤運行順暢,漂亮。 現在,我想添加一個UICollectionView 我在控件中將它添加到我在Interface Builder中的視圖中,並將數據源和委托協議添加到我的視圖控制器,視圖控制器是相關xib文件的文件所有者並將其鏈接到控件。

如果我部署並運行應用程序,我將始終收到錯誤消息:

“插件xxx-鍵盤中斷”

如果我刪除集合視圖,我可以毫無問題地運行鍵盤。

這是我將鍵盤擴展視圖控制器連接到xib文件的方法:

    let nib     = UINib(nibName: "KeyboardView", bundle: nil)
    let objects = nib.instantiateWithOwner(self, options: nil)
    view        = objects[0] as! UIView

今天的經驗教訓:

  • 您無法調試像“主”應用程序這樣的擴展程序

    • 您必須手動將調試器附加到進程
  • 如果某些內容在擴展程序內崩潰,則只有“中斷標簽”

  • 如果一切正常,將加載視圖/自定義鍵盤

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M